A vehicle went off the road and struck a ditch in Lunenburg County last night, ejecting the driver, who died at the scene.

Michael P. Gravitte, 36, of Keysville, was not wearing a seatbelt.

Virginia State Police responded to the 11:05 p.m. crash on Dec. 19 in the 1000 block of Union Grove Road. 

The crash remains under investigation, according to VSP.
